A coalition of more than 200 researchers and economists, among them 15 Nobel Prize winners and leading scientists from OpenAI, Anthropic and Google, has issued an urgent call for governments and technology leaders to establish comprehensive policies and institutional frameworks that grapple with artificial intelligence's far-reaching economic consequences. The joint statement, released on Monday, represents an unprecedented alignment of academic and industry voices on the need for coordinated action in anticipating and managing AI's disruption to labour markets and economic structures.
The statement's underlying concern centres on the unprecedented speed at which AI capabilities are advancing relative to historical technological revolutions. Unlike steam power, electricity or computers—each of which granted societies several decades to adapt their workforces, regulatory systems and social safety nets—artificial intelligence may compress equivalent economic transformation into a timeframe of merely years. This compressed timeline creates acute policy challenges, as traditional approaches to managing technological transition assume longer adjustment periods for workers to retrain, companies to restructure and governments to legislate.
Anton Korinek, an economics professor at the University of Virginia who spearheaded the initiative, framed the stakes starkly: attempting to develop strategy and build necessary institutions while the transformation is already underway risks arriving at solutions too late to prevent widespread disruption. Korinek, who joined Anthropic's economic research team in March, collaborated with fellow economists Erik Brynjolfsson, Ajay Agrawal and Tom Cunningham to organise the statement and secure signatories.
The coalition's principal demands focus on three interconnected areas. First, they urge deeper empirical research into how AI will reshape labour demand across sectors, income distribution and regional economies. Second, they call for proactive policy development addressing risks including large-scale job displacement, the concentration of AI's economic benefits among capital owners and technology firms, and the potential for widening inequality. Third, they emphasise the need to establish new institutions capable of monitoring AI's economic effects in real time and adjusting policy responsively.
Several high-profile signatories bring credibility from both the technology and academic spheres. Sarah Friar, who serves as finance chief at OpenAI, joined the statement alongside Jeff Dean, the Chief Scientist at Google DeepMind, and Jack Clark, a co-founder of Anthropic. This involvement from major AI companies suggests a recognition within the industry itself that unmanaged economic disruption could undermine public acceptance of AI development and deployment.
The roster of Nobel laureates lending their names includes economist Michael Spence, whose work on signalling and information asymmetries shaped modern economics; Daron Acemoglu, whose research explores the relationship between institutions and economic development; and Simon Johnson, known for his work on financial crises and economic governance. Their participation carries particular weight, as these are scholars whose theoretical frameworks have influenced how policymakers worldwide understand economic systems and institutional design.
For Southeast Asian policymakers and business leaders, the statement carries specific relevance. The region's economies, including Malaysia, have positioned themselves as attractive destinations for technology investment and digital transformation. Yet many Southeast Asian nations face labour forces still adjusting to previous waves of automation and globalisation. An AI-driven economic transition occurring over years rather than decades could exacerbate existing challenges in workforce development, income inequality and social cohesion unless deliberate policy responses precede rather than follow the technology's deployment.
The statement also implicitly critiques the notion that markets alone will manage AI's economic transition. By assembling such a broad coalition of economists and researchers, the signatories are signalling that the magnitude and speed of AI's economic impact exceeds the adaptive capacity of uncoordinated market responses and existing regulatory frameworks. This consensus among mainstream economists breaks with earlier technology adoption narratives that emphasised inevitable net job creation and broadly distributed benefits.
The practical policy recommendations embedded in the statement's logic suggest several directions governments might pursue. These include strengthening unemployment insurance and retraining programmes before large-scale displacement occurs; researching which sectors and demographics face greatest vulnerability; establishing independent monitoring systems to track AI's economic effects; and designing tax and transfer policies that ensure AI's productivity gains benefit society broadly rather than concentrating wealth among technology owners.
The timing of the statement also reflects growing momentum toward AI governance internationally. Governments from the European Union to the United Kingdom to Singapore have begun developing AI regulatory frameworks, yet most focus on safety, bias and transparency rather than explicit economic transition management. The economists' statement suggests that economic governance should rank equally with technical governance in policy agendas.
For Malaysian policymakers, the coalition's warning suggests that waiting for certainty about AI's employment effects before developing policy responses could mean missing critical windows for preventive action. The statement's implicit argument is that proactive institutional building—including research capacity, policy frameworks and social safety net enhancement—represents the only viable strategy when technological change moves faster than traditional democratic and bureaucratic processes can accommodate.
